Fórum Formatar celula #325249

12/07/2006

0

Oi pessoal, estou com um problema, estou criando uma rotina que exporta dados de uma consulta para o excel, até aí esta tudo bem, só que tem uma coluna na planilha que esta recebendo as seguintes informações:

25/2006
13/2006
30/2006
01/2006

quando ele recebe o 01/2006 o excel esta gravando jan/2006. Preciso formatar essa coluna para que isso não aconteça.

Estou utilizando OleObject:

var
Excel: variant;
begin
Excel:= CreateOleObject(´Excel.Application´);
Excel.Visible:= False;
Excel.WorkBooks.Add;

Fico no aguardo.

Luciano Henrique.


Lhsantos

Lhsantos

Responder

Posts

13/07/2006

Dedi

Amigo,
tente assim:
Excel.Columns.Columns[3].NumberFormat := ´mm/aaaa´;//para formatar a coluna
Excel.cells[1,9].NumberFormat := ´mm/aaaa´;//para formatar uma só celula.



Responder

Gostei + 0

17/07/2006

Lhsantos

Muito obrigado pela ajuda. O que vc falou deu certo!!!


Vlw.......


Responder

Gostei + 0

Utilizamos cookies para fornecer uma melhor experiência para nossos usuários, consulte nossa política de privacidade.

Aceitar